
Rayz announce team captain, new Fan-zone
Published on October 16, 2006 under Central Hockey League (CHL)
Corpus Christi IceRays News Release
Immediately following their third and final exhibition game of the pre-season schedule, the Rayz announced their 2006-2007 team captains, and introduced a special fan section at the American Bank Center. Rayz center, Matt Turek was named the 2006-2007 captain of the Rayz, with Jason Baird a full-time alternate and Blair Stayzer and Geno Parrish switching out as alternate captain in home and away games. Additionally, the Rayz announced an all-new "Crazy Rayz" Fan-zone at the American Bank Center.
Turek is spending his first season in Corpus Christi, but the 11-year veteran has experience wearing the captain's jersey. Two seasons ago, he captained the Lubbock Cotton Kings to their first ever division title. Baird is spending his third season in Corpus Christi and was the team's MVP two seasons ago. Stayzer, also in his third year with the Rayz, has been a fan favorite in Corpus Christi since his arrival in South Texas. Parrish is making his Rayz debut this season, but is one of two veterans on the Rayz roster this season.
The "Crazy Rayz" Fan-zone will be a home for the most die-hard, rabid Rayz fans at the American Bank Center this season. The "Crayz Rayz" Fan-zone will hold 100 fans and half of the section has already been sold. Members of the "Crazy Rayz" will include many "old-time hockey" fans that have been Rayz supporters since hockey came to Corpus Christi nine years ago. Many of these fans have long been part of the Rayz hockey tradition, including Joe Kramer, who was the originator of throwing live sting rays on the ice after Corpus Christi goals. Fans can expect more traditions to begin this season, as the excitement overflows in the "Crazy Rayz" Fan-zone all season long.
